Overview

Sanskar Shiksha Academy requires a Table Tennis Coach in Bhind, Madhya Pradesh for the upcoming academic year. A full-time role with reasonable workload expectations and clear deliverables. Sanskar Shiksha Academy, established 2009, is a senior secondary school in Bhind, Madhya Pradesh — a CBSE-affiliated school. The working culture is collaborative, professional, and grounded in student-centred decisions. What the role looks like: the Table Tennis Coach runs regular practice sessions, plans a season-long calendar, grooms talent, and represents the school in district/state engagements. Day to day, you will:

  • Run morning/evening practice as per the published schedule.
  • Lead warm-ups, drills, conditioning, and game-situation training.
  • Track player progress and share updates with parents.
  • Coordinate with the Sports Incharge on travel, kit, and event logistics.
  • Maintain a safe, disciplined practice environment. Requirements:
  • Graduate degree, ideally in Physical Education or the sport.
  • NIS/equivalent certification and a strong personal playing record.
  • Experience coaching school-age students for competitions.
  • Understanding of fitness, injury prevention, and player safety.
  • Energy, discipline, and the ability to motivate young athletes. Benefits and culture:

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.
